DeepSeek语音识别API的集成与开发

随着人工智能技术的不断发展,语音识别技术已经逐渐走进我们的生活。在我国,DeepSeek语音识别API凭借其出色的性能和便捷的使用方式,受到了众多开发者的青睐。本文将为您讲述一位开发者如何通过集成DeepSeek语音识别API,开发出一款独具特色的语音助手的故事。

一、初识DeepSeek

小张是一位热衷于人工智能领域的程序员,他一直梦想着开发一款能够帮助人们解决日常问题的语音助手。然而,在开发过程中,他遇到了许多难题,尤其是语音识别技术。在一次偶然的机会,小张了解到了DeepSeek语音识别API。

DeepSeek语音识别API具有以下特点:

  1. 高精度:支持多种语言,识别准确率高达98%;
  2. 高性能:实时识别,响应速度快;
  3. 易用性:简单易学的API接口,方便开发者快速集成;
  4. 开源:支持开源协议,可自由修改和扩展。

小张对DeepSeek语音识别API产生了浓厚的兴趣,他决定尝试将其集成到自己的项目中。

二、集成DeepSeek语音识别API

小张首先查阅了DeepSeek的官方文档,了解了API的安装、配置和使用方法。在确认了API的基本操作后,他开始着手集成。

  1. 环境搭建

小张在本地环境中搭建了一个开发环境,包括Python、pip等工具。接着,他通过pip安装了DeepSeek语音识别API所需的依赖库。


  1. API调用

小张根据官方文档,编写了以下代码,用于调用DeepSeek语音识别API:

from deepseek import DeepSeek

# 初始化DeepSeek实例
ds = DeepSeek()

# 读取音频文件
with open("audio.mp3", "rb") as f:
audio_data = f.read()

# 调用API进行语音识别
result = ds.recognize(audio_data)

# 输出识别结果
print("识别结果:", result)

  1. 优化与调试

在集成过程中,小张遇到了一些问题,如API返回结果格式不正确、识别准确率不高等。他通过查阅官方文档、搜索网络资源、请教其他开发者等方式,逐步解决了这些问题。

三、开发语音助手

在成功集成DeepSeek语音识别API后,小张开始着手开发语音助手。他首先为语音助手设计了简洁的用户界面,并实现了以下功能:

  1. 语音识别:用户可以通过语音输入指令,语音助手能够准确识别并执行;
  2. 智能问答:语音助手能够根据用户的问题,从互联网上搜索相关信息,并给出回答;
  3. 语音合成:语音助手能够将文字信息转换为语音输出,方便用户收听。

经过一段时间的努力,小张终于开发出了一款功能完善的语音助手。他将这款语音助手命名为“小智”,并分享到了开源社区。

四、总结

通过集成DeepSeek语音识别API,小张成功开发出了一款独具特色的语音助手。在这个过程中,他不仅掌握了DeepSeek语音识别API的使用方法,还积累了丰富的开发经验。相信在不久的将来,小张和他的“小智”语音助手将为更多人带来便捷和便利。

本文以小张的故事为例,展示了DeepSeek语音识别API的集成与开发过程。希望对广大开发者有所帮助。在人工智能领域,DeepSeek语音识别API将继续发挥其重要作用,助力开发者实现更多创新项目。

猜你喜欢:智能问答助手